Oliver Upton <oupton@google.com> writes:

> The RDTSC VM-exit test requires the 'use TSC offsetting' processor-based
> VM-execution control be allowed on the host. Check this precondition
> before running the test rather than asserting it later on to avoid
> erroneous failures on a host without TSC offsetting.

> diff --git a/x86/vmx_tests.c b/x86/vmx_tests.c
> index 3b150323b325..b31c360c5f3c 100644
> --- a/x86/vmx_tests.c
> +++ b/x86/vmx_tests.c
> @@ -9161,9 +9161,6 @@ static void vmx_vmcs_shadow_test(void)
>   */
>  static void reset_guest_tsc_to_zero(void)
>  {
> -	TEST_ASSERT_MSG(ctrl_cpu_rev[0].clr & CPU_USE_TSC_OFFSET,
> -			"Expected support for 'use TSC offsetting'");
> -
>  	vmcs_set_bits(CPU_EXEC_CTRL0, CPU_USE_TSC_OFFSET);
>  	vmcs_write(TSC_OFFSET, -rdtsc());
>  }
> @@ -9210,6 +9207,9 @@ static void rdtsc_vmexit_diff_test(void)
>  	int fail = 0;
>  	int i;
>  
> +	if (!(ctrl_cpu_rev[0].clr & CPU_USE_TSC_OFFSET))
> +		test_skip("CPU doesn't support the 'use TSC offsetting' processor-based VM-execution control.\n");
> +
>  	test_set_guest(rdtsc_vmexit_diff_test_guest);
>  
>  	reset_guest_tsc_to_zero();
